Product reviews:
Big Red Dog Plush Stuffed Animal Floppy clifford the big red dog stuffed animal large
clifford the big red dog stuffed animal large
Jonathan
2025-07-23 iphone 11
Jumbo Stuffed Clifford the Big Red Dog clifford the big red dog stuffed animal large
clifford the big red dog stuffed animal large
Hamiltion
2025-07-25 iphone 11 Pro Max
WIN Douglas Toys Clifford The Big Red clifford the big red dog stuffed animal large
clifford the big red dog stuffed animal large